MDIA 3303 - Foundations of Mass Communicat |
Historical and theoretical bases of mass communication in
the United States emphasizing social, cultural, regulatory
and economic aspects. May count either MDIA 3300
or MDIA 3303.
3.000 Credit hours 3.000 Lecture hours Levels: Second UG Degree, Third UG Degree, Undergraduate, Graduate, Professional Schedule Types: Distance Learning School of Comm and Jrnl Department Course Attributes: Distance Education Course, Coll of Liberal Arts Prerequisites: Undergraduate level CMJN 2100 Minimum Grade of D |
